Robert Mader
9bdab38424
egl: Implement EGL_MESA_x11_native_visual_id
...
EGL 1.5 specification requires to not match on EGL_NATIVE_VISUAL_ID.
EGL_MESA_x11_native_visual_id extension allows us to remove this
restriction for X11, where we need to match EGL_NATIVE_VISUAL_ID to find
visuals which allow blending.
The reasoning is that on X11, compositors use the visual as "magic bit"
to decide whether to alpha-blend surface contents.
Unlike on most (all?) other windowing systems, requesting an alpha channel
for the config alone does not already imply blending on the compositor
level.
Thus, in order to allow clients to explicitly request configs with
"magic bit" and, similar to GLX, to order configs in a way so clients
not requesting alpha-blending do not get it by accident, do match
visual ids.
Note that one consequence of this is that more configs get
reported to clients.

Faith Ekstrand
a160c2a14e
nvk: Re-emit sample locations when rasterization samples changes
...
We need them for the case where explicit sample locations are not
enabled. While we're at it, fix the case where rasterization_samples=0.
This can happen when rasterizer discard is enabled. This fixes MSAA
resolves with NVK+Zink. In particular, it fixes MSAA for the Unigine
Heaven and Valley benchmark.
This also fixes all of the spec@arb_texture_float@multisample-formats
piglit tests.

Lionel Landwerlin
36c043e2eb
intel: move debug identifier out of libintel_dev
...
The debug identifier is put into the captured buffers for error
capture. This helps us figure out what version of the driver people
are running when encountering a GPU hang. This identifier has the
git-sha1 + driver name.
libintel_dev is also a dependency of the compiler so any change to the
git-sha1 also triggers recompile which we want to avoid.
This changes moves the debug identifier to src/intel/common which
drivers already depend on, so the compiler is not affected anymore.
